Requirements for admission to the ACT Program in Restorative Dentistry are the following:
Degree from a dental school accredited by the local government jurisdiction
English language proficiency
Application Process
Official dental education transcripts and an official ECE Course-by-Course Report
3 confidential reports from people with knowledge of the applicant’s skills and potential
Proof of English language proficiency for people with English as a second language (official TOEFL or IELTS score required)
One-time, non-refundable application fee of $150.00** (the application fee must be paid in US dollars in the form of a check drawn from a US-affiliated bank, cashier's check, or money order made payable to UC Regents).

Photocopies of official transcripts and TOEFL/IELTS scores will not be accepted.
Deadline
Application Deadline: February 15
Selection Process
The admissions committee considers the following criteria in its decisions:
Language skills
Content of application
Motivation
Activities/professional experience since graduating from dental school (Those who have been treating patients are desired.)
All applicants will receive a letter via email regarding acceptance of interview or not by March 11. A letter of acceptance signed by the Program Director and Associate Dean for Academic Programs and Personnel will be issued upon acceptance.
